The Steam Marketplace can be a treasure trove for gamers looking to buy or sell in-game items, but it is crucial to be vigilant and spot fake listings. One of the first signs of a fraudulent listing is an unusually low price compared to the average market value. Make sure to check multiple sources to get an idea of the item's worth. Additionally, take a close look at the seller's profile; reputable sellers typically have positive feedback and a history of successful transactions. If a seller has little or no feedback, be cautious before proceeding with your purchase.
When examining a listing, pay attention to the images and descriptions provided. Fake listings often use stock images or poorly edited screenshots that don’t accurately represent the item. If possible, cross-reference the item on the official Steam page to ensure you’re looking at the right details. Moreover, always remember to activate Steam Guard for added security during transactions. Following these guidelines will help you navigate the Steam Marketplace safely and protect your account from potential scams.
The Steam Marketplace offers a unique platform for users to buy, sell, and trade in-game items. To achieve success in this dynamic environment, it is crucial to understand the fundamentals of trading. Start by familiarizing yourself with the market trends and item values, as fluctuations can significantly impact your trading decisions. Use resources like third-party websites to track item prices and determine the ideal times to buy or sell. Additionally, consider building a good reputation by engaging in fair trades and communicating effectively with other users, which can lead to more advantageous deals in the long run.
One of the most effective tips for success in the Steam Marketplace is to diversify your trading portfolio. Rather than focusing on a single game or item type, explore different categories to expand your potential profits. Create a strategy that includes both popular items and rare collectibles, and be open to trading across various games. Furthermore, always keep an eye out for hot items in the marketplace that could surge in value. Remember to set trade alerts or notifications for your desired items so you can react quickly when favorable trades arise.
